This bioluminescence kayak tour delivers pure magic, according to nearly all reviewers. The glowing water, comb jellies, dolphins, and star-filled skies create an unforgettable Florida experience that guests consistently describe as amazing and unique. Multiple visitors mention it's even better if you can time it with a SpaceX rocket launch. The guides—particularly Zoey, Jorge, Aiden, and Matthew—earn enthusiastic praise for their knowledge, patience, and ability to make everyone feel comfortable, even nervous first-timers. The tour gets completely dark out there, which is part of the charm but requires following directions carefully. One reviewer felt their guides struggled with organization and didn't manage noisy guests well, but this seems to be an isolated incident among overwhelmingly positive feedback. Several people mention they've returned multiple times, with the Merritt Wildlife Preserve location recommended for minimal light pollution. The location can be slightly tricky to find initially, but reviewers agree the experience is absolutely worth it.
